Egypt
Women Head to Japan for the World
Championship
Cairo, Egypt October 27-: Egypt
Volleyball Women team will leave for
Japan on Saturday 28th of October to
participate in the World Championship to
start on October 31 after they ended
their last preparation in a camp in
Thailand on Friday where they played
their last warm up matches.
With an objective to qualify to the
second round, the Egyptian team becomes
ready to compete in the prestigious FIVB
event after three consecutive months of
preparations.
The Egyptian team will include a mixture
of the experienced players with many of
the youngsters who represented their
country in the African age group teams
under 18 and under 20.
Veteran Ahly club player Yosra Selem,
the team main setter who has
participated in 2002 World Championship
was included in the team with the
experienced middle blocker Ingy El Shamy
and the skilful Libero Sara Ali was
chosen also after her recovery from the
injury .
After she was chosen as the competition
most valuable player MVP in the Women
under 20 African Nations championship,
the promising youngster Nada Nassif will
join the national first team for the
first time at the age of 16.
Egypt women final squad includes: Yosra
Selem, Miral Abdel Kader (Setters), ,
Dina Yousef, Sherihan Abdel Fattah,
Marwa Abdel Razak, Nada Nassif
(Attackers), Hagar Maged, Menna Allah
Mohamed, Mona Badawy (Middle Blockers),
Ingy El Shamy, Samar Ebeed (Opposite)
and Sara Ali (Libero). Head Coach Juan
Martinez, and assistant coach Mamdouh
Ismail.
